A GREYISH-WHITE JADE 'HORSE AND FOAL' GROUP
18TH CENTURY
The horse is carved seated next to its young with its head turned back over its body, front legs tucked underneath and one hoofed leg touching its muzzle. Their manes and tails are finely detailed and the pale greyish-white stone has russet inclusions.
2¾ in. (7 cm.) long, wood stand
來源
The Estate of The Late Mrs Lilian Forte (1913-2012).
